Hardwood flooring suppliers across the board attest to the difficulties that ongoing supply chain challenges present. In the weeks following the Russian invasion of Ukraine, lumber prices climbed 14% to $1,452 per thousand board feet, according to a report by Markets Insider. Both have effectively been removed from the supply chain.”Īccording to the Decorative Hardwood Association, lumber and plywood prices increased 22.5% year-over-year in February 2022. “The war in the Ukraine has further stressed the global supply chain as Russia and Ukraine combined are the largest exporters of hardwood in the world. “Demand remains extremely strong and the constraints on the supply side are getting more significant by the day,” said Dan Natkin, CEO and managing director of the Bauwerk Group, parent company of the Boen Hardwood flooring brand. All this has combined to further strain supply in an already tight market. These include rising inflation, higher raw materials pricing amid inconsistent availability and, now, a war in Ukraine that has threatened the supply of so many goods and services, including Russia-sourced birch lumber that goes into the core layer of many engineered hardwood flooring products sold globally today.
